Transaction 6d123c2e33332b5ab0cb126e4eb6c501c288933627f8202b73af53a388aa9a07
1 Input
1 Output
-
6d123c2e33332b5ab0cb126e4eb6c501c288933627f8202b73af53a388aa9a07:0
- value
- 443196826
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80a9f12ea2c8f880bd2268704a63d90794c6cadc OP_EQUAL
- address
- MKdUJmbyfi8rVVEGDGx2Y7svGGq31key6a